[0021] Such as figure 1 , figure 2 As shown, a semi-physical simulation system of a pure electric bus vehicle controller, the system includes a signal interaction device 1, a host computer 2, a vehicle controller VCU 3, and the host computer 2 communicates with the vehicle control unit through PCAN and signal interaction device 1. The CAN transceiver of the VCU 3 itself is interactively connected, and the three transmit and receive CAN information according to the self-defined CAN communication protocol, and the signal interaction device 1 and the vehicle controller VCU 3 are mutually transmitted through the vehicle wiring harness 5 Digital and analog signals and other parametric information.
